diff --git a/libavutil/vulkan.c b/libavutil/vulkan.c index c7f86d524c..1a1d7d0f8d 100644 --- a/libavutil/vulkan.c +++ b/libavutil/vulkan.c @@ -2043,11 +2043,11 @@ fail: void ff_vk_frame_barrier(FFVulkanContext *s, FFVkExecContext *e, AVFrame *pic, VkImageMemoryBarrier2 *bar, int *nb_bar, - VkPipelineStageFlags src_stage, - VkPipelineStageFlags dst_stage, - VkAccessFlagBits new_access, - VkImageLayout new_layout, - uint32_t new_qf) + VkPipelineStageFlags2 src_stage, + VkPipelineStageFlags2 dst_stage, + VkAccessFlagBits2 new_access, + VkImageLayout new_layout, + uint32_t new_qf) { int found = -1; AVVkFrame *vkf = (AVVkFrame *)pic->data[0]; diff --git a/libavutil/vulkan.h b/libavutil/vulkan.h index bdc20e4645..868788c2a4 100644 --- a/libavutil/vulkan.h +++ b/libavutil/vulkan.h @@ -507,10 +507,10 @@ int ff_vk_create_imageviews(FFVulkanContext *s, FFVkExecContext *e, void ff_vk_frame_barrier(FFVulkanContext *s, FFVkExecContext *e, AVFrame *pic, VkImageMemoryBarrier2 *bar, int *nb_bar, - VkPipelineStageFlags src_stage, - VkPipelineStageFlags dst_stage, - VkAccessFlagBits new_access, - VkImageLayout new_layout, + VkPipelineStageFlags2 src_stage, + VkPipelineStageFlags2 dst_stage, + VkAccessFlagBits2 new_access, + VkImageLayout new_layout, uint32_t new_qf); /**